UPDATED: Three people found shot in southeast Dallas house

Police responded to a call at a house in the 9400 block of Sandyland Blvd. shortly after 7 a.m. this morning (Wed., June 11) to find three people wounded inside, the apparent victims of gunshot wounds.
The wounded individuals were taken to Baylor Medical Center; their conditions were unavailable at the time of this post.
The investigation into the shooting continues.
UPDATE: looks like the suspected shooter (a 27-year-old man) was acquainted with the victims (a man and wife and their adult son), and in fact worked with the older male resident. And according to this account, the suspect also knew the wife - in fact, he at one point dated her.
